Newsom's false claims cloud JD Vance's Camp Pendleton visit

California Gov. Gavin Newsom has sparked controversy by spreading unverified claims about Vice President JD Vance's upcoming visit to Camp Pendleton this Saturday.

As reported by Breitbart News, Newsom falsely stated that a Marine Corps capabilities demonstration would close portions of the I-5 highway and wrongly suggested that U.S. troops would go unpaid during a government shutdown forced by Democrats.

This attempt to tarnish Vance's visit, which includes a celebration of the Marine Corps’ upcoming 250th birthday on Del Mar Beach, seems more like a political stunt than a genuine concern for Californians.

The Marine Corps swiftly issued a press release to counter Newsom’s claims, affirming that Saturday’s land, air, and sea demonstration would occur on approved training ranges with no impact on public highways. They emphasized, “No public highways or transportation routes will be closed,” directly debunking the governor’s narrative.
